Description

This form is used when Grantor grants and conveys to Grantee a Right of Way and Easement (the "Right of Way") on which to lay, repair, maintain, operate, and remove pipelines and replace existing lines with other lines for the transportation of oil or gas, and their products, water, or any other fluid or substance. Grantee shall have the right to install valves, fittings, meters, and similar appurtenances as may be necessary or convenient to the operation of the lines installed by Grantee, and to erect, repair, maintain, operate, patrol and remove electric lines, graphite and steel anodes, and other devices for the control of pipeline corrosion, over, through, on, under, and across the lands descibed within.

Guam Pipeline Right of Way With Grantee Selecting Course The Guam Pipeline Right of Way (ROW) refers to a designated area of land over which a pipeline passes, granting the pipeline operator the legal right to construct, operate, and maintain the infrastructure. The ROW is essential to ensure the uninterrupted flow of resources, such as oil, gas, water, or sewage, from one location to another. In Guam, the ROW for pipelines follows specific regulations and processes, with the grantee playing a crucial role in selecting the course. The process of selecting the course for the Guam Pipeline Right of Way begins with thorough planning and assessment of factors like environmental impacts, land use patterns, existing infrastructure, topography, and potential risks. The grantee, who is typically the pipeline operator or the entity responsible for the infrastructure, takes into consideration these various factors and designs a route that minimizes disturbances to the environment and communities. The Guam Pipeline ROW with Grantee Selecting Course involves identifying the most suitable path for the pipeline, which may vary based on the types of pipelines being considered. Different types of pipelines include: 1. Oil Pipelines: These pipelines transport crude oil or refined petroleum products, such as gasoline and diesel. The Guam Pipeline ROW for oil pipelines considers factors like proximity to oil production facilities, accessibility, safety, and minimizing the impact on sensitive ecosystems and water bodies. 2. Gas Pipelines: These pipelines transport natural gas or other gases, such as liquefied petroleum gas (LPG). The Guam Pipeline ROW for gas pipelines focuses on ensuring the safety of the surrounding communities, minimizing the risk of leaks or explosions, and adhering to regulations regarding pipeline proximity to residential or commercial areas. 3. Water Pipelines: These pipelines transport freshwater or treated water for various purposes, such as drinking water supply or irrigation. The Guam Pipeline ROW for water pipelines considers factors like water source protection, avoiding contamination risks, and ensuring efficient distribution of water to consumers. 4. Sewage Pipelines: These pipelines transport wastewater or sewage for treatment or disposal. The Guam Pipeline ROW for sewage pipelines ensures the safe and efficient conveyance of waste, taking into account the avoidance of residential areas, water bodies, and sensitive ecosystems to prevent pollution. During the Guam Pipeline ROW process, the grantee undertakes various steps to finalize the course. These steps may include conducting feasibility studies, environmental impact assessments, public consultations, obtaining necessary permits and approvals, and eventually acquiring the rights to use the designated land through easement agreements or negotiations with landowners. In conclusion, the Guam Pipeline Right of Way with Grantee Selecting Course involves the careful planning and selection of the pipeline's route while considering environmental, safety, and logistical factors. By adhering to regulations and cooperating with stakeholders, the grantee ensures the efficient and responsible transportation of resources through the designated pipeline.
